Module Name: src Committed By: maxv Date: Sat Jun 1 08:12:26 UTC 2019
Modified Files: src/sys/arch/x86/x86: pmap.c Log Message: Fix two bugs in pmap_write_protect(): * The mask should be ~PAGE_MASK, not PTE_FRAME. PTE_FRAME eliminates the higher bits, and that's not wanted. * The computation of tva is incorrect: if the VA is in kernel space we must take the canonical hole into account, and here we were not. We've had these bugs basically forever. It meant that uvm_km_protect() would never flush the correct VA, and a stale TLB entry would persist. Fixes PR/54257. Since I added PCID support we execute invpcid in invlpg(), and invpcid triggers a #GP if the address is non canonical, contrary to invlpg. The wrong computation of the VA during a modload happened to hit the canonical hole.
